In the future massive global organ failures begin to drastically diminish the population, until a saviour comes out of nowhere in the guise of Geneco run by Rotti Largo (a surprising and fantastic Paul Sorvino) and his three children: Luigi (a murderously evil Bill Moseley of Texas Chainsaw 2), Amber Sweet (played perfectly and sluttily by Paris Hilton) and Pavi (played unrecognizably by Ogre of the group Skinny Puppy). Geneco gives those suffering from failing organs a chance at a new life; at a price. If you miss a payment on your new organ Geneco sends out a Repo Man, a legal assassin who's only job is to find you and take back the organ in question, and he doesn't do it nicely. He rips it out of your body and kills you in the process. Rotti's head Repo Man is Nathan Wallace (the fantastic Anthony Stewart Head), a former friend and now slave due to what he did to his wife, Rotti's ex girlfriend Marni. He kills and repo's for Rotti in penance for his crime. Nathan has a daugther, Shiloh (sung and acted fantastically by "Spy Kids" alum Alexa Vega) who he keeps locked up due to a questionable blood disease and his insecurities of the world. But Shiloh longs for the outside world and in her nightly escapes meets a Graverobber and begins to experience the horrors of the outside world. Enter Blind Mag ( played incomparably by Sarah Brightman), Marni's best friend and Shiloh's godmother, her struggle for freedom from Geneco, Rotti's masterplan to leave the company with Shiloh, and Nathan's secret life as the Repo man set the stage for a bloody and heartwrenching story of loss, lies, redemption, choice and love beyond measure.Not only is the story well done, the music is fantastic. The creators of Repo! describe the film as a cross between the Rocky Horror Picture Show and Blade Runner. Visually and thematically this is pretty close to what you are going to get. Repo! is just campy enough to make it fun to watch with friends, yet well done enough to give it staying power.Others have gone into detail about the plot, so I'm not going to bother. Visually and sonically, Repo! is stunning. The music ranges in quality from good to amazing. Head's Legal Assassin and Brightman's Chase the Morning are particularly eerie, and are arguably the best numbers in the entire film. Another jewel of the film is Zdunich's Zydrate Anatomy. I was pleasantly surprised with the quality of singing in the film. I had never seen her in another role, but Vega has quite a set of pipes on her. I'm never thrilled to see Paris Hilton in a movie, but this was not a Paris Hilton Movie. She played a smaller part than many in the ensemble, and she was good enough that she wasn't distracting.I major word of warning should be issued to the squeamish or easily offended. In terms of its horror roots, Repo! is no SAW. You should not expect gratuitous violence and gore around absolutely every turn, but keep in mind that this is a film about an assassin who removes people's vital organs. If you would be turned off by a violent depiction of disembowelment this picture is probably not for you. Besides that there is some profanity, nudity, and sexual content that others may take issue with. Repo! is rated R for a reason.There are some nice features on the blu-ray. There are several interesting featurettes on the history of and making of Repo! and some cut scenes. Four of the more prominent songs also have their own sing-along style tracks with a bouncing human heart guiding you through the lyrics. Despite this, I found the features a little lacking. It would be nice to have the option to view the full film (a handful of numbers were cut out completely for this release). The sing-along was great fun.
